Immunocytochemistry/ Immunofluorescence - Anti-GFAP antibody [EP672Y] - Astrocyte Marker (AB33922)

Immunofluorescence staining of GFAP using ab33922 in primary rat hippocampal mixed glia, (prepared from P2 rat hippocampal brain area, obtained from Transnetyx Tissue by BrainBits, LLC, cat.no. SDPHP4m), DIV4. The cells were fixed with 100% MeOH (5 min), permeabilized with 0.1% Triton-X-100 (in PBS) for 5 mins and then blocked with 1% BSA/10% normal goat serum/0.3M glycine in 0.1% PBS-Tween for 1h. The cells were then incubated overnight at +4°C with ab33922 at 0.2 μg/ml and ab4674, Anti-GFAP antibody, at 1/1000 dilution. Cells were then incubated with ab150081, Goat Anti-Rabbit IgG H&L (Alexa Fluor® 488) preadsorbed at 1/1000 dilution (shown in green) and ab150176, Goat Anti-Chicken IgY H&L (Alexa Fluor® 594) preadsorbed at 1/1000 dilution (shown in red). Nuclear DNA was labelled with DAPI (shown in blue). Images were acquired with the Perkin Elmer Operetta HCA and a maximum intensity projection of confocal sections is shown. The antibody ab33922 gave comparable results using 4% formaldehyde fixation (10 min).

Immunocytochemistry/ Immunofluorescence - Anti-GFAP antibody [EP672Y] - Astrocyte Marker (AB33922)

Immunocytochemistry analysis of Embryonic mouse primary neural cells labeling GFAP with purified ab33922 at 1 : 100 dilution (10 μg/ml). Cells were fixed in 4% Paraformaldehyde and permeabilized with 0.1% tritonX-100. Goat anti rabbit IgG (Alexa Fluor© 488, ab150077) was used as the secondary antibody at 1 : 1000 (2 μg/ml) dilution. DAPI (blue) was used as nuclear counterstain. Cells were counterstained with Tau Mouse mAb 1 : 100 (5 μg/ml). ab150120 Goat Anti-Mouse IgG H&L (Alexa Fluor® 594) was used as the secondary antibody for the counter stain at 1 : 1000 (2 μg/ml) dilution. DAPI (blue) was used as nuclear counterstain.

Confocal image showing positive staining in glial cells.

Target data

GFAP, a class-III intermediate filament, is a cell-specific marker that, during the development of the central nervous system, distinguishes astrocytes from other glial cells.
